brawl in Bulgarian is уличен скандал, шумна кавга, бой — brawl means a rough, disorderly fight or argument, usually involving several people.

What does "brawl" mean?
-
noun A rough, disorderly fight or argument, usually involving several people.
"A brawl broke out in the parking lot after the game."
-
verb To take part in a rowdy fight or noisy quarrel.
"The two rival fans started brawling on the sidewalk."

Are there other ways to say "brawl" in Bulgarian?
Yes — Bulgarian has 5 translations listed for "brawl": уличен скандал, шумна кавга, бой, меле, карам се.
